The best description of Jeffersonian Republicans from the options provided is:

**d. They objected to the national government’s interference in local and state government affairs.**

Jeffersonian Republicans, also known as Democratic-Republicans, advocated for states' rights and a limited federal government, opposing many of the Federalist policies that centralize power at the national level.
